We seek a junior scholar with experience in theory and computation of strongly correlated many-body electron systems and systems with disorder. The scholar will join a research project focused on numerical study and method development of quantum materials beyond ideal models, funded by a National Science Foundation grant (DMR-1944974), CAREER: Beyond Ideal Quantum Materials: Understanding the Critical Role of Disorder and Electron-Electron Interactions led by PI, Dr. Hanna Terletska. PROJECT DESCRIPTION: The successful candidate will work on development theory and numeric to study the role of strong electron-electron interactions and disorder in quantum energy materials. This involves performing state-of-the- art material modeling and numerical simulations of electron and phonon correlations using many-body numerical techniques (QMC, DCA, DMFT, DFT downfolding, DMFT-LDA) and disseminating the findings in scientific publications and talks. JOB RESPONSIBILITIES: The position’s main responsibilities will be to lead the research study of many-electron systems with strong electron interactions and disorder, participate and contribute in inter-institutional collaborations, and disseminate research findings. This work will involve crafting research questions, code development, and leading a team of research assistants to complete this analysis. The scholar will be expected to lead the dissemination of research findings through peer-reviewed journal articles and conference presentations. This position provides opportunities for the scholar’s professional development and funded travel to present at national and/or international conferences. The position would also have the opportunity in mentoring research assistants, developing grant proposals and designing STEM outreach programs.
